-1

ツールチップでチュートリアルを見つけたので、見ずにコピーしようとしました。それを行った後、コードとチュートリアルにいくつかの違いがあることがわかりました。それで修正しましたが、まだ表示されません。

http://www.jsfiddle.net/8RTqC/

問題が見つかりました。

かわった

  tip = $(this).find('.tooltip');

為に

  tip = $('.tooltip');

そしてそれは働いた

4

3 に答える 3

2

セレクターが間違っています:

tip = $(this).find('.tooltip');

これは、アンカー内で「tooltip」クラスを持つ要素を探します。使用するだけです:

var tip = $('.tooltip');
于 2010-12-25T22:55:40.423 に答える
1

リンクごとに保持するには、これを置き換える必要があります。

$(this).find('.tooltip')

次のように、の代わりにツールチップ aa 兄弟を探すメソッドを使用します。<a>

$(this).next('.tooltip')

ここでテストできます

于 2010-12-25T22:53:25.367 に答える
0

車輪の再発明はしない方がよいでしょう。これを試して:

http://flowplayer.org/tools/tooltip/index.html

于 2010-12-25T22:52:41.543 に答える